Ep. 24: The Pit Has A Pattern

Why do so many women feel like they’re either all in… or completely out?

One week you’re energized, committed, productive, consistent.
The next? You’re exhausted, disconnected, avoiding the very things you said mattered most.

And somewhere in that crash, shame creeps in:

“Why can’t I just stay consistent?”
“Why do I always do this?”
“What’s wrong with me?”

In this episode of The Low & Slow Podcast, Crystal and Laken dismantle one of the most misunderstood cycles in personal growth: the all-or-nothing pattern.

And here’s the truth:

This is not a discipline problem.
It is not a personality flaw.
And it is not proof that you’re broken.

It is a predictable nervous-system pattern with a shape.

A rhythm.

A sequence.

And once you can recognize the pattern, you stop personalizing the pit.

Because the pit is not random.
The pit has a pattern.


In This Episode We Explore:

  • Why the all-or-nothing cycle is biologically patterned, not personal failure
  • The 3 phases of the cycle: The In → The Crack → The Pit
  • How your nervous system drives the rise and crash
  • Why “the crash” is not your willpower failing
  • The difference between your effort ceiling and your sustainable floor
  • How to identify your personal warning signs before the crash happens
  • Why awareness—not perfection—is the first foothold toward change


What You’ll Learn

Crystal and Laken guide listeners through the anatomy of the cycle so they can begin to recognize:

THE IN:

The overcommitted high-energy push where everything feels possible.

THE CRACK:

The subtle signals that your nervous system is overloaded.

THE PIT:

The withdrawal phase where shame, avoidance, and collapse set in.

The goal of this episode is not to “fix” your cycle overnight.

The goal is something more powerful:

To help you recognize yourself so clearly in this pattern that you stop believing it’s who you are.

Because when a pattern becomes visible, it becomes workable.
